FENNWOOD's Pinot Noir hails from Oregon’s Willamette Valley, a region known for its cool climate which is ideal for this delicate grape variety. With its thin skin and sensitivity to climate, Pinot Noir requires careful cultivation but yields wines that are lighter in color and tannin compared to heavier reds like Cabernet Sauvignon or Syrah. Expect aromas of red cherry, raspberry, rose petal, earth, mushroom, and forest floor, with the potential for intricate secondary and tertiary notes as it ages. This wine pairs wonderfully with a variety of dishes, making it both versatile at the table and an elegant choice for those looking to savor something special.
